DMD is caused by the absence of dystrophin, a protein that helps maintain the integrity of muscle cells. The FDA approval came after several delays and a narrow advisory committee vote of eight to six in favor of the gene therapy’s risk-benefit profile. It is injected into a patient’s muscle tissue.
